startActivityForResult
文章平均质量分 76
三少爷的鞋
不是我媳妇的奶,我不喝。
展开
-
startActivityForResult基本用法
对于初学者,如果一个界面A跳到界面B,B要返回数据,很多喜欢在OnResume 里刷新界面,这是不科学的,应该用startActivityForResult,对于新启动的界面要返回数据的话,这样做才是合理的。传参requestCode ,代表你的请求码,返回的时候用来判断是不是你要求返回的数据。第二个界面(就是你启动的界面)在关闭之前要做setResult(RESULT _OK,intent),i原创 2016-03-02 09:34:11 · 596 阅读 · 0 评论 -
Android onBackPressed() 里调用 setResult(RESULT_OK) 无效
从第一个Activity startActivityForResult 到第二个SecActivity ,在onBackPressed()里调用setResult(RESULT_OK),不能返回正确的值,如下: 第一个Activitypublic class MainActivity extends AppCompatActivity { public static原创 2018-01-18 14:34:03 · 2528 阅读 · 1 评论